IBA is seeking a Financial Accountant to join its US Shared Services Finance team. In this role, you will be the dedicated accountant responsible for the financial accounting and reporting of Industrial Inc., ensuring accurate financial records, timely closings, and compliance with Group accounting policies and US accounting standards.

You will play a key role in maintaining the integrity of the financial statements and supporting audits.

Challenges we trust you with

 

  • Own the end-to-end accounting and financial reporting activities for Industrial Inc.
  • Prepare and post journal entries, accruals, provisions, and other month-end adjustments.
  • Perform monthly, quarterly, and annual closing activities in line with Group reporting deadlines.
  • Prepare and review balance sheet reconciliations and resolve outstanding items.
  • Prepare sales and use tax returns
  • Analyze financial results and explain variances to the regional head of accounting / corporate accounting/controlling.
  • Ensure compliance with accounting policies, procedures, and internal controls.
  • Support external audits and prepare audit documentation and supporting schedules.
  • Collaborate with Accounts Payable and Accounts Receivable in the US, and with Treasury, Tax, and Business Controlling in Europe/Belgium
  • Contribute to process improvements, standardization initiatives, and finance transformation projects.
